Passive DWDM mux demux 48 channel 100GHz Thermal AWG Module
flat-top style
Thermal AWG is an integrated PLC component that multiplexes or
demultiplexes 40, 44, 48 channels onto a single fiber for Dense
Wavelength Division Multiplexing(DWDM) applications. ORC provides
AWG module for the C-Band with standard channel spacings of 100GHz.

Optical Specification
Parameter | Unit | Value | Other |
Min. | Typ. | Max. |
ITU Number of Channels Plan | GHz | 100 | |
Operating Band | | C Band | |
Center Wavelength Accuracy | pm | -40 | | 40 | |
1dB Bandwidth | nm | 0.40 | | | |
3dB Bandwidth | nm | 0.60 | | | |
Insertion Loss | dB | 4.5 | | 5.0 | |
Ripple | dB | | | 0.5 | |
Insertion Loss Uniformity | dB | | | 1.0 | |
Adjacent Channel Crosstalk | dB | | | 25 | |
Non-adjacent Channel Crosstalk | dB | | | 35 | |
Total Crosstalk | dB | | | 22 | |
Polarization Dependent Loss | dB | | | 0.4 | |
Polarization Mode Dispersion | ps | | | 0.5 | |
Chromatic Dispersion | ps/nm | -20 | | +20 | |
Return Loss | dB | 40 | | | |
Remark: 1. Output Number of Channels 8, 16, 32, 48 channels available 2. IL represents the worst case over a +/-12.5GHz window around the
ITU wavelength 3. PDL is maximum insertion loss difference between all
polarization states, over a +/-12.5GHz window around the ITU
wavelength |
